When saving a session, \fIgnome-session\fP saves the currently running
applications in the \fB$XDG_CONFIG_HOME/gnome-session/saved-session\fP
-directory.
+directory. Saving sessions is only supported with the legacy non-systemd
+startup method.
.PP
\fIgnome-session\fP is an X11R6 session manager. It can manage GNOME
applications as well as any X11R6 SM compliant application.
